CN-121980650-A - Drawing automatic generation method and system of three-dimensional light steel keel wall model based on Revit
Abstract
The invention relates to the field of building construction, in particular to a method and a system for automatically generating drawings of a three-dimensional light steel keel wall model based on Revit. A drawing automatic generation method of a three-dimensional light steel keel wall model based on Revit includes the steps of generating a drawing in a unit of a room in a plan view after the three-dimensional model is generated in Revit, selecting or drawing out a specific area as the room and naming the room, generating a view number of each view based on the room naming, selecting the room for creating a vertical view, generating the vertical view of the room, wherein the plan view comprises the view number of each vertical view, selecting a required view and marking the selected view according to default drawing setting, then selecting the required view to be arranged in a preset frame to generate the drawing, and hiding a sealing plate on a wall when the vertical view is generated. And further, the problem that in the prior art, a designer still needs to draw a two-dimensional drawing manually after generating a three-dimensional model is solved, so that time and labor are wasted.
Inventors
- GU WENJING
- CHEN YANYANG
- LIAN ZHEN
- SHEN YUE
- XU WEI
- YU JIASHENG
- HONG XIAO
- Zou Wenzhuo
Assignees
- 上海市建筑装饰工程集团有限公司
Dates
- Publication Date
- 20260505
- Application Date
- 20260105
Claims (9)
- 1. A drawing automatic generation method of a three-dimensional light steel keel wall model based on Revit is characterized in that after the three-dimensional model is generated in Revit, drawing generation is carried out by taking a room as a unit, a specific area is selected or drawn as a room and named, view numbers of all views are generated on the basis of the room named, default drawing setting is carried out, a room for creating a vertical view is selected in a plane view, the vertical view of the room is generated, the plane view comprises view numbers of all vertical views, the required view is selected and marked according to the default drawing setting, then the required view is selected and arranged in a preset drawing frame to generate a drawing, the default drawing setting comprises marking types and drawing frame information, and when the vertical view is generated, a sealing plate on a wall is hidden.
- 2. The method for automatically generating drawings of the Revit-based three-dimensional light gauge steel wall model of claim 1, wherein the view numbers of the corresponding walls are sequentially ordered clockwise or anticlockwise along the room in which the corresponding walls are located.
- 3. The method for automatically generating drawings of the Revit-based three-dimensional light gauge steel wall model of claim 2, wherein when the selected rooms are plural, the rooms are named sequentially in a clockwise or counterclockwise direction.
- 4. The method for automatically generating the drawing of the Revit-based three-dimensional light gauge steel wall model according to any one of claims 1 to 3, wherein the view name of the elevation view is automatically generated according to the wall position, and the view name comprises a view base name, a room name and a wall view number.
- 5. The method for automatically generating drawings of the Revit-based three-dimensional light gauge steel wall model according to any one of claims 1-3, wherein the default drawing setting further comprises keel parameters including a transverse keel parameter, a vertical keel parameter, a through keel parameter, and a connector between keels parameter.
- 6. The method for automatically generating the drawing of the three-dimensional light steel joist wall model based on Revit according to claim 5, wherein when the drawing is marked, the sizes of the openings of the doors and windows are marked on the left side and the lower side of the inside of the position of the opening, the other openings are marked on the left side and the lower side of the outside of the position of the other openings, the other sizes are marked on the left side and the lower side of the corresponding drawing, and the joist parameters are marked on the right side.
- 7. The method for automatically generating drawings of the Revit-based three-dimensional light gauge steel wall model according to any one of claims 1 to 3, wherein the drawing ranges of the elevation view and the plan view of the room are bounded by 100-200mm outside the wall body connecting point or the wall body elevation line.
- 8. The method for automatically generating drawings of the Revit-based three-dimensional light gauge steel wall model according to any one of claims 1 to 3, wherein each room is automatically identified according to the closed primitive model or a specific space including the primitive model is drawn by a separation line when the rooms are named.
- 9. A drawing automatic generation system of a three-dimensional light steel keel wall model based on Revit is characterized in that a drawing generation plug-in is embedded in the system, a function management column and a view display interface for generating the light steel keel wall model are arranged on the plug-in, the function management column comprises a parameter management column for parameter definition, after parameter definition, drawing generation is carried out according to preset parameters according to the drawing automatic generation method of the three-dimensional light steel keel wall model based on Revit according to any one of claims 1-8, a vertical view and a plane view are selected to be arranged in a selected drawing frame, and typesetting among the views is adjusted to obtain a two-dimensional drawing for constructors to view.
Description
Drawing automatic generation method and system of three-dimensional light steel keel wall model based on Revit Technical Field The invention relates to the field of building construction, in particular to a method and a system for automatically generating drawings of a three-dimensional light steel keel wall model based on Revit. Background In the construction process of a building site, a constructor needs to carry out corresponding construction according to a drawing, and the drawing is generally provided by a designer. Three-dimensional models are powerful tools for space conception, professional coordination and scheme optimization by designers, and for this reason, the designers often draw three-dimensional models when drawing or generating drawings. The three-dimensional model is convenient to view, but the three-dimensional model is generally not provided with dimension marks, and because constructors need to print on drawings when viewing on site and carry dimension marks, after the three-dimensional model is drawn, a designer needs to draw a two-dimensional drawing again, so that the constructors can view the drawing conveniently, and drawing approval and data archiving are carried out. Redrawing is time consuming and labor intensive and may even affect the construction period. Disclosure of Invention In view of the above, the invention provides an automatic drawing generation method of a three-dimensional light steel keel wall model based on Revit, which is used for solving the problem that in the prior art, a designer needs to draw a two-dimensional drawing manually after generating the three-dimensional model, so that time and labor are wasted. A drawing automatic generation method of a three-dimensional light steel keel wall model based on Revit includes the steps of generating a drawing in a Revit, taking a room as a unit to generate the drawing, selecting or drawing out a specific area as a room and naming the room, generating view numbers of all views based on the room naming, carrying out default drawing setting, selecting a room for creating a vertical view in a plane view, generating the vertical view of the room, wherein the plane view comprises view numbers of all vertical views, selecting a required view and marking the selected view according to the default drawing setting, then selecting the required view to be arranged in a preset drawing frame to generate the drawing, wherein the default drawing setting comprises marking types and drawing frame information, and hiding sealing plates on walls when the vertical view is generated. Further, the view numbers of the corresponding walls are ordered sequentially clockwise or counterclockwise along the room in which they are located. Further, when the selected room has a plurality of rooms, the rooms are named sequentially in a clockwise or counterclockwise direction. Further, the view name of the elevation view is automatically generated according to the wall position, and the view name comprises a view base name, a room name and a wall view number. Further, the default map setting also includes keel parameters including cross keel parameters, vertical keel parameters, pass through keel parameters, and connector parameters between keels. Further, when the video is marked, the sizes of the door and window openings are marked on the left side and the lower side of the inside of the position of the opening, the other openings are marked on the left side and the lower side of the outside of the position of the other openings, the other sizes are marked on the left side and the lower side of the corresponding drawing, and the keel parameters are marked on the right side. Further, the drawing ranges of the elevation view and the plan view of the room are defined by 100-200mm outside the wall body connecting point or the wall body elevation line. Further, when naming rooms, each room is automatically identified according to the closed primitive model, or a specific space including the primitive model is drawn by a separation line. The automatic drawing generation method based on the Revit three-dimensional light gauge steel wall model has the advantages that the light gauge steel wall three-dimensional model generated in the Revit is used as a basis, the generation of drawings is facilitated through selection or demarcation of the generation range, the problems that the workload is large and the drawings are difficult to distinguish due to the fact that all parts are generated once are avoided, the naming of rooms is correspondingly carried out, the view naming of the walls forming the rooms is correspondingly carried out, the distinction between the rooms and the walls is facilitated, after the generation, the elevation view of each wall can be found according to the name, the drawing is set in a proper drawing proportion and in a labeling mode, the generation of the plane view and the elevation view is facilitated due to the fact that the gener